The industrial sector is still delivering a wave of development across the country that started during the pandemic-era boom, but new data shows demand is not keeping up with the pace of new supply.
The U.S. industrial real estate market recorded 112.6M SF of leases in the second quarter, down 46.9% from the same period last year, according to a report released Wednesday by JLL, which called the leasing decline “staggering.”
“In the midst of rising inflation and economic uncertainties, industrial markets across the country posted sluggish figures compared to one year ago,” the report’s authors wrote.
